Role Overview
 
Principal Agile Analysts are core members of the Capability aligned agile delivery team, responsible for contributing to all aspects of the development, analysis, design, building and testing of solutions within a sprint cadence. Each team member is affiliated with a Capability aligned agile team and, while the Principle Agile Analyst’s core contribution will be leading the analysis and design aspects of software development, they also contribute to development and testing activities. Principal Agile Analysts are innovative and passionate individuals who demonstrate a superior level of skill, experience and professionalism relative to their peers.

General and Technical Skills
 
                  •             Passionate about delivering technical solutions, mastering and innovating best practice in software development 
                  •             Familiarity with Agile delivery methodologies, ideally SAFe
                  •             Full stack developer with strong C# / .Net skills, good Web UI skills: Javascript / HTML, including knowledge of current libraries and frameworks such as Angular, React, Redux
                  •             Good system analysis and design skills, with knowledge of approaches such as Domain Driven Design.
                  •             A strong preference for test driven development, and automated acceptance / integration tests and good understanding of test frameworks, mocking tools, etc.
                  •             A good understanding of system architecture approaches, such as REST/ WebApi, messaging, micro-service / service-oriented architectural approaches, CQRS, Event Sourcing
